CeMn2Ge2 nanopowders have been obtained by high-energy ball milling for 5 and 10 hours from bulk compound to investigate the effect of milling time on magnetic and magnetocaloric properties. CeMn2Ge2 nanopowders have been characterized by X-ray diffraction (XRD), scanning electron microscopy with energy-dispersive X-ray spectroscopy, transmission electron microscopy, and magnetization measurements. The average grain size of the nanoparticles from XRD measurements is about 12.2 and 8 nm for 5-hour and 10-hour ball-milled samples, respectively. The investigations reveal that magnetic entropy change (a dagger S (m)) can be altered by changing the particle size of the compound. Maximum a dagger S (m) is -2.45 and -1.30 J kg(-1) K-1 for the 5- and 10-hour ball-milled nanopowders, respectively.
